2017-10-18 3 views
2

Sind sie irgendwelche Möglichkeiten, schnell hochwertige Bilder mit dem Sceneview Kamera-Session wie Snapchat zu machen? Oder zumindest ohne die scnnode Objekte im Bild?Nehmen Sie ein Foto in ARKit Kamera wie Snapchat

Weil ich nicht einen zweiten Kamerarahmen zur Aufnahme von Bildern initiieren möchte. Ich möchte es wie Snapchat Kamera integriert werden.

Mit freundlichen Grüßen, moe

Antwort

2

Yep

ARSCNViews in Snapshot-Methode eine gebaut haben, die eine UIImage der ARScene

So in Objective-C gibt man tun könnte:

UIImage *image = [sceneView snapshot]; 

und in Swift

var image = sceneView.snapshot() 
+0

Vielen Dank, aber wie kann Snapchat eine normale Kamera Session zu einer ARKit Session machen? Ich meine mit Blitzlicht, Autofokus und laufender AR-Sitzung, ohne die eigentliche Szene zu unterbrechen? – Moe

+0

Ich denke, Snapchat hat sein eigenes AR Framework geschrieben und es ohne ARKit implementiert, weil sie zuvor einige AR-ähnliche Funktionen hatten. Kann ich aber nicht sicher sagen. –

Verwandte Themen